Abstract

The purpose of this research is to examine how teachers play a role in instilling values of discipline and responsibility in students during Islamic-based thematic learning. In an increasingly complex educational world, teachers must not only inform students but also teach them the positive traits that are essential for their personal and social development. This qualitative study uses interviews, classroom observations, and teaching material analysis for data collection. The research results show that Islamic-based thematic learning incorporates religious values into the learning process, thereby helping to build students' discipline and responsibility. By being a role model, implementing structured routines, and providing a supportive learning environment, teachers play a very important role. Moreover, when Islamic values are incorporated into thematic lessons, students show more responsibility and adherence to rules. This study emphasizes that character education requires a holistic approach. This approach combines daily lessons with religious principles to help students develop into disciplined and responsible individuals.

Abstract

Islamic education in the modernization era faces complex challenges, especially in preserving Islamic values while adapting to advancements in science and technology. This study aims to identify effective strategies for Islamic education to remain relevant and adaptable amid modernization demands. Using a literature review method, this research analyzes recent literature on ideological challenges, the integration of religious and modern sciences, the utilization of technology, and learning models based on blended learning and Project-Based Learning. The findings indicate that Islamic education can benefit from a holistic approach that combines Islamic values with 21st-century skills and digital technology to enhance accessibility and learning interest. These findings contribute to the development of an Islamic education model that can shape a competent Muslim generation rooted in Islamic values. This study offers an innovative approach to curriculum development and the use of digital technology to support the goals of Islamic education in the globalization era.

Abstract

The implementation of teaching factories in Vocational High Schools (SMKN) in Indonesia is a strategic approach to prepare students for industry demands. However, in the context of Islamic-based education, the teaching factory aims not only to enhance technical skills but also to integrate Islamic values to shape student character. This study aims to explore the role of transformational leadership of school principals in the development of Islamic-based teaching factories in the mechanical engineering departments of SMKN. Using a literature review method, this study analyzes various academic sources related to transformational leadership, teaching factories, and the integration of Islamic values in vocational education. The results show that the transformational leadership of school principals based on Islamic values significantly contributes to building an ethical, collaborative school culture that promotes the Islamic character of students. The integration of Islamic values in the teaching factory creates a balance between technical skills and morality and establishes connections with ethically oriented industries. This study contributes new insights by emphasizing the importance of Islamic-based leadership in vocational education, which builds not only technical competencies but also character.

Abstract

Curriculum change is an educational strategy designed to address the evolving demands of modern society and student needs. This study aims to examine the impact of curriculum changes on the effectiveness of learning at the primary and secondary education levels. A systematic literature review was conducted by analyzing empirical studies published between 2020 and 2024. Key variables examined include student academic achievement, motivation, teacher readiness, and infrastructure support. Findings indicate that curriculum changes positively influence learning effectiveness when supported by adequate teacher training and flexible curriculum implementation. The study highlights the significance of project-based learning and digital integration in enhancing student engagement and skills acquisition. These findings provide a comprehensive perspective for policymakers to design curricula that not only respond to global challenges but also enhance student learning outcomes effectively.

Abstract

This studi examines the implementation of the Freedom of Learning policy with a focus on the gap between the ideality of the concept and realities of its implementation in practice. The purpose of this study is to comprehensively analyze the effectiveness of the Merdeka Learning policy in achieving its ideal goals, identify supporting and inhibiting factors for implementation, and examine its implications on the quality of learning and education management. The research uses a qualitative approach with an exploratory case study design that was carried out in three representative provinces (East Java, South Kalimantan, and East Nusa Tenggara). Data were obtained through in-depth interviews, participatory observations, and analysis of policy documents with source triangulation techniques to ensure the validity of the results. The results of the study show that the implementation of the Merdeka Learning policy still faces various structural and cultural obstacles, such as disparities in resources between regions, limitations in teachers' pedagogical competence, and cultural resistance of bureaucracy in the school environment. This gap results in variations in the quality of learning and the effectiveness of policies between educational units. The discussion revealed that the success of implementation is highly dependent on regional policy support, transformational leadership, and continuous professional development. This study concludes that in order for the vision of Merdeka Learning to be realized substantively, an adaptive, collaborative, and contextual education management strategy is needed, while emphasizing the importance of evidence-based policies to ensure the sustainability of national education transformation.
